Thee Films

Artist: William S Burroughs / Brion Gysin / Ian Somerville

Year: 1988
Country: United Kingdom
Catalog No: Temple Video TOPYTV 002
Format: Video

Tracklist 
 
1 –Antony Balch William Buys A Parrot 1:26
2 –Antony Balch Towers Open FireFilm Director [A Film By] – Antony BalchPerformer [Contributions From] – Brion Gysin, Ian SommervillePerformer [With] – Michael Portman (3)Script By – William Burroughs* 9:23
3 –Antony Balch The Cut-Ups 18:35
4 –Antony Balch Bill & Tony 5:05
5 –Antony Balch Ghosts At No. 9 (Paris) 43:05
6 –Psychic Television* Untitled 8:13
Credits
  • Design [Cover] – James Mannox
  • Film Director [Films By] – Antony Balch
Notes
The cover states the duration is 120 minutes, but the total length is 87 minutes.
The last track is not listed on the cover but shows the title "Psychic Television" at the start. The soundtrack is the same as used on track 1.

From the back cover:
"Some of these films have been unseen for 23 years.
Others are more widely known. This is the first collection of all the films made by Antony Balch in collaboration with William Burroughs, Brion Gysin and Ian Sommerville. It includes footage from the Beat Hotel (Paris), from Tangier and New York. The last section is one hour from a five-hour film called 'Ghosts at No. 9' which uses cut-ups of film and superimpositions. All have sound. Made available from the unique archives of Psychick Television."
